Study of surface topography of material eroded by pulsating water jet
Klich, Jiří ; Klichová, Dagmar
The paper focuses on the study of the effect of technological parameters on the topography of a surface eroded by a pulsating water jet. Parameters of the water pressure and the traversing velocity of the nozzle over the surface were observed. Effects of technological parameters were compared to the surface roughness parameters Ra, Rz, Rv, Rp, Rsk and Rku. The material tested was the aluminium alloy EN AW6060 T66. The surface was measured using an optical profilometer and further assessed using the confocal microscope based on a metallographic section.
